Benavidez Calls Out Canelo in New Division: “I Have the Title”

WBC Light Heavyweight champion David Benavidez says he remains ready to face former undisputed Super Middleweight champion Saul “Canelo” Alvarez, a fight he had long pursued.

“I feel like I’m in a great position in my career. I wasn’t planning on going back down to Super Middleweight, but now, if Canelo wants to move up in weight, let him come — I have the WBC Light Heavyweight world title.

After I beat Bivol, I’ll have all the belts, and then I’ll be the one with the power, I’ll be the one who decides.

Canelo says he doesn’t fight for greatness, he fights for titles. Well, I’ll take all the titles, and then we’ll get back to the negotiating table and talk,” Benavidez said.

David Benavidez (30-0, 24 KOs) is scheduled to face Britain’s Anthony Yarde on November 22.
